It is worth mentioning that the involvement of the Faculty of Engineering at the University of Porto in this project has two specific objectives. First, to contribute to rethinking/revolutionizing the mobile digital technologies frequently used in urban mobility management, as there are growing concerns about them, for example, i) distracting pedestrians, cyclists, and drivers, thus posing threats to safety; ii) serving to invade the privacy of their users; and iii) contributing to the manipulation of opinions and behaviours for questionable purposes. These concerns are particularly pressing regarding the younger users of these technologies, especially children. Second, to contribute to strategic, theoretical, and practical thinking about activities to be carried out in Braga (one of the pilot cities of this project). These activities aim to promote fair, safe, sustainable, and active mobility among children, thereby reducing the dominance of cars in home-school trips.
